You can definitely become a nutritionist even if you’re from the arts stream! First, complete your 12th grade, and then look for nutrition or dietetics courses after that. Many colleges offer B.Sc. Nutrition and Dietetics or Diploma in Nutrition programs. You can also pursue certifications in nutrition and diet planning later on. After your degree, consider internships or training in hospitals or health centers.

Yes, the Jharkhand Academic Council (JAC) usually allows Class 12 students to apply for improvement exams. However, whether you can apply online as a private candidate depends on the current rules set by JAC for that year. Generally, regular students who want to improve their marks can apply for the improvement exam. Some boards do allow students to appear as private candidates, but it’s best to check JAC’s official notification. The online application process is often available on the official JAC website during the registration period. Make sure to keep an eye on the deadlines and required documents. If you’re unsure, you can also contact your school or the JAC helpdesk for clarification.

No, maths isn't compulsory for B.Com. Most colleges accept students without it. B.Com focuses on commerce and accounts, which need basic math, not advanced amounts.
You’ll work with numbers, but nothing too tough, just totals, percentages, and other simple stuff. So, even without math in school, don’t fear, a B.Com degree is still well within your sphere

Admission to Tamil Nadu Agricultural University is determined via entrance tests as well as merit. The university, also referred to as TNAU, provides a broad range of programs in agriculture and related fields. Applicants from the Tamil Nadu area who are interested in enrolling in undergraduate programs must apply for counseling via the university's official website.
